Chinese New Year Celebration
February 27, 2005

Chinese New Year

Heartwood's tai chi students and their guests enjoy a buffet as part of their Chinese New Year celebration.

Dream of Tea

A brief field trip to nearby Dream of Tea included a conversation with owner Hong Wu who explained some of the tea varieties and talked about how her family celebrated Chinese New Year.

enjoying traditional teas

The celebration continues as everyone enjoys some of the many colors and flavors of traditional Chinese teas.

Susan Siokus

Heartwood practitioner Susan Siokus (acupuncture) describes the history and various therapies employed in Oriental Medicine.
